Platina brake booster error ABS issue

I'm having trouble with my 2010 Nissan Platina with a gasoline engine. It's got about 187309 km on it. I'm getting an error message on the speedometer and the braking performance feels really poor. The diagnostic tool shows a fault related to the brake booster pressure sensor. It might be related to a brake system bleed I did a while back. Has anyone experienced something similar?

Summary of the thread

A 2010 Nissan Platina owner experienced poor braking performance and an error message related to the brake booster pressure sensor, possibly linked to a previous brake system bleed. The issue was suspected to be related to the ABS system. It was suggested to use a more advanced diagnostic tool to check the ABS module directly. Upon visiting a workshop, it was confirmed that the ABS system was indeed the problem due to incorrect brake bleeding, and the issue was resolved by clearing the error.

I had a similar issue with my 12 Opel Astra. Same symptoms: error message, reduced braking. The error codes pointed to the brake booster too. In my case, the root cause ended up being the ABS system. Can you confirm if the diagnostic tool you used can read ABS specific error codes?

That's interesting about the ABS. I was so focused on the brake booster itself. I'm using a pretty standard OBD2 scanner. Do you think a more advanced diagnostic tool would be needed to specifically check the ABS?

eberhard_frank8

Yes, a more advanced diagnostic tool is advisable to interrogate the ABS module directly. Considering your symptoms and the potential link to the brake bleeding procedure, there's a reasonable chance the issue lies within the hydraulic brake system's control unit. I recommend going to a workshop. It cost me about 90€ to get it fixed.

wolfgangtiger67 (community.author)

I took it to a workshop and you were spot on - the ABS system was the culprit because I bled the brake system incorrectly, which caused the pressure sensor failure. They cleared the error and the braking is back to normal. I really appreciate the help!
